Elliott is an upgrade on Crocker, Thomas is going to provide more than Brown at this stage of their careers, I get the feeling the club is trying to find the right balance between Aish and Ramsay with neither producing or backing up good form. Ramsay plays a more defensive game though and could have been handy vs Gray last week. No doubt Reid out for Cox is contentious, but Cox supposedly put together a cracking game last week and has gone back and worked on what the club asked him to improve (basically they wanted more from him). Reid I've discussed more a couple of posts up, but I think the club wants him to find some touch.

With two upgrades, one 50/50 decision and one contentious change that I get the logic of I'm reasonably happy with this week's changes especially after what Buckley described as our worst game for the year against Port last week. I also liked Buckley's comments that the club is looking to give DeGoey a 4-6 week block of more midfield minutes as a result of having additional forward options.

I like the changes overall.

Really happy to see Cox given another try and reckon he could break out a bit on the back of his VFL numbers

Elliott obviously a great in

We lacked a smaller fast lock down backman last week so Ramsay makes sense and I like him for the future so good to get games into him.

Reid perplexing. Not sure what to think but any games will help him currently.

Thomas will be interesting to see, strong in the VFL and has performed at this level. Will be raring to have a crack. Brown not ready yet so good replacement


Shaz unlucky but no worries there. At start of 2017 the main aim was for a full season of footy and the level isn't that important. Great numbers in the VFL but still finding his feet at AFL level. Langdon is his most obvious rival and has him just covered for now. Better intensity at the ball better one on one and at least as strong in the air. There is not much in it but Langdon deserves the spot for now.
